Pair Trading with Nebraska Municipal and Russell 2000
The main advantage of trading using opposite Nebraska Municipal and Russell 2000 positions is that it hedges away some unsystematic risk. Because of two separate transactions, even if Nebraska Municipal position performs unexpectedly, Russell 2000 can make up some of the losses. Pair trading also minimizes risk from directional movements in the market.
